How do you remove the windshield wiper arm on a Ford f150?
The clip is located inside the base of the arm above the point where it meets the pivot mechanism. Put the tip of the flathead screwdriver up into the base of the arm and pry the clip from the arm. Hold the clip away from the arm and pull the arm off the pivot mechanism.

How much does it cost to get your windshield wipers replaced?
The average cost for a windshield wiper blade replacement is between $23 and $38. Labor costs are estimated between $8 and $12 while parts are priced between $15 and $26. Estimate does not include taxes and fees.

How often should wiper blades be changed?
It is recommended that you change your wiper blades every 6-12 months. Windshield wipers are made from rubber which is degradable, and becomes less effective over time. You should get into the habit of checking your wipers regularly and know what signs to look out for as they begin to wear out.

How often should wiper blades be checked?
Remember, wiper blades should be checked every six months and changed at least once a year. Evaluate both the rubber squeegee and the metal frames to avoid common problems such as streaking, skipping, chattering, wearing, and splitting – all offenders of reduced visibility and slowed reaction time while driving.
